We compared two Desktop platform GPUs: 16GB VRAM GeForce RTX 4080 SUPER and 8GB VRAM GeForce RTX 3060 Ti GA103 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A GeForce RTX 4080 SUPER 's Advantages
Released 1 years and 11 months late
Boost Clock has increased by 53% (2550MHz vs 1665MHz)
More VRAM (16GB vs 8GB)
Larger VRAM bandwidth (736.3GB/s vs 448.0GB/s)
5376 additional rendering cores
NVIDIA GeForce RTX 3060 Ti GA103 's Advantages
Lower TDP (200W vs 320W)
